pcmag.comGymaholic Workout Tracker You'll find lots of fitness and exercise apps for the Apple Watch, but a free one to get you moving is Gymaholic. This app serves up a different routine for each day. Every routine contains a series of exercises, and you can add more workouts by sending them to your watch from the iPhone app.On one day, you can focus on your chest, biceps, and triceps through a barbell bench press, a barbell curl, and a triceps pushdown. On another day, you can tone up your back, shoulder, and abs via a barbell press behind the neck, a crunch, and a leg raise. And if you don't know how to do a particular exercise, just tap it, and the app explains the steps.Gymaholic monitors each exercise, showing you the number of reps, your heart rate, and the calories burned. You can save the stats for each workout and sync them with your phone to view your history. For $4.99 per month or $31.99 a year, the premium version kicks in more features.
